Summary
The Model 8050 pCO2 Measuring System is an autonomous analytical system for online measurement of the mixing ratio (partial pressure) of carbon dioxide in oceanic surface water and in the marine atmosphere.

Data archiving on land
The data need processing for correcting the raw data to useful and high-quality pCO2 data. Final data are stored in SOCAT (https://www.socat.info
